The National Monuments Record of Wales records Ss David Lewis and Francis Xavier Catholic Church, Porth-y-Carn Street, Usk; Saints David Lewis and Francis Xavier Catholic Church, Porth-y-Carn Street, Usk as Church from the Post Medieval period. Ss David Lewis and Francis Xavier Catholic Church in Usk was built in the mid-19th century, reflecting the Gothic Revival style popular during the period of Catholic emancipation in Britain. It is dedicated to two saints associated with missionary work and is significant as a symbol of the re-establishment of Catholic worship in Wales.
